We believe in extending world class surgeons expertise at affordable cost to our patients when it comes to Oculoplasty surgical procedures. What is Oculoplasty? Oculoplastic Surgery represents a variety of procedures that involve the orbit, eyelids, tear ducts, and the face. Ocular Reconstructive Surgery, Aesthetic Eyelid Surgery, Facial Plastic Surgery, and Cosmetic Procedures fall into this category. A few Oculoplastic Surgeries are considered necessary both for medical and cosmetic purposes, for instance, periocular issues can affect a person’s appearance as well as their vision, eye comfort, and eye health. Who Requires Oculoplasty Although, a thorough eye examination is the best way to determine if you are in need of Oculoplasty, however there are certain indicators or symptoms which may warn you to see an ophthalmologist at an early stage. Surgeries available for different structural eye diseases include: Blepharoplasty, also called eyelift surgery, helps to remove excess fat from upper and lower eyelids. It also includes eyebrow and cheek lift Entropion repair corrects eyelids that fold inward Ectropion repair corrects eyelids that turn outward Ptosis repair corrects drooping eyelids External dacryocystorhinostomy (DCR) restores the flow of tears For more information or to seek an appointment contact us!
